Hydration First: A Cornerstone of Wellness

One of the simplest yet most effective habits to integrate into your morning is adequate hydration. After several hours of sleep, your body often wakes up in a state of mild dehydration. Research suggests that starting your day with water can help rehydrate your system, support metabolism, and potentially aid in digestion. For those on GLP-1 medications, staying well-hydrated is also often recommended to help manage potential side effects like constipation or nausea.

Practical Hydration Tips:

  • Glass by the Bedside: Keep a glass or bottle of water next to your bed and drink it immediately upon waking.
  • Add a Twist: If plain water isn't appealing, try adding a slice of lemon, lime, or cucumber for a refreshing flavor.
  • Herbal Tea: A warm cup of herbal tea can also contribute to your morning fluid intake and offer a soothing start to the day.

Aim for at least 8-16 ounces of water within the first hour of waking. This simple act can signal to your body that it's time to re-engage and prepare for the day.

Mindful Movement: Gentle Awakening

You don't need an intense workout to reap the benefits of morning movement. Even 10-20 minutes of gentle activity can help wake up your muscles, improve circulation, and boost your mood. Physical activity is a key component of a healthy lifestyle, and studies indicate it can complement the effects of GLP-1 medications by supporting muscle mass and overall metabolic health.

Ideas for Gentle Morning Movement:

  • Stretching: Simple stretches can increase flexibility and relieve any stiffness from sleep.
  • Walking: A brisk walk around your neighborhood can provide fresh air and light cardio.
  • Yoga or Tai Chi: These practices can combine movement with mindfulness, promoting both physical and mental well-being.
  • Bodyweight Exercises: A few squats, lunges, or push-ups can activate major muscle groups.

Listen to your body and choose an activity that feels good and energizing, rather than draining. Consistency is often more important than intensity when building a sustainable routine.

Nutrient-Dense Breakfast: Fueling Your Day

For many on GLP-1 medications, appetite changes can make breakfast a different experience. It's still important to aim for a nutrient-dense meal that provides sustained energy and essential nutrients, even if the portion size is smaller. Focusing on protein and fiber can be particularly beneficial, as these macronutrients are known to promote satiety and support digestive health.

Breakfast Focus Areas:

  • Protein Power: Protein can help you feel fuller for longer and support muscle maintenance. Options include Greek yogurt, eggs, cottage cheese, lean protein shakes, or a small portion of lean meat.
  • Fiber-Rich Foods: Fiber aids digestion and can contribute to feelings of fullness. Incorporate berries, oats, chia seeds, or whole-grain toast.
  • Healthy Fats: A small amount of healthy fats (like avocado or nuts) can also contribute to satiety and provide essential nutrients.

Mindful Moments: Cultivating Calm

Beyond the physical aspects, dedicating a few minutes to mental well-being can significantly impact your day. The GLP-1 journey can sometimes bring emotional shifts, and incorporating mindfulness can provide a stable anchor. Practices like meditation, journaling, or simply quiet reflection can help reduce stress, improve focus, and cultivate a positive mindset.

Ways to Practice Morning Mindfulness:

  • Short Meditation: Use a guided meditation app for 5-10 minutes.
  • Journaling: Write down your thoughts, intentions for the day, or things you're grateful for.
  • Deep Breathing: Practice a few rounds of slow, deep breaths to calm your nervous system.
  • Quiet Reflection: Simply sit in silence, enjoying a warm drink, and observing your surroundings.

These moments of calm can help you approach your day with greater clarity and resilience, supporting your overall well-being on your GLP-1 journey.
